Paine & Simpson Stub Tail Restoration
The blade took some 600 grit greaseless and then some Emery compound to give a satin finish.
I tried to leave some pits n marks to keep in with the 200 year old look.
The scales were oiled n pressed, sanded and buffed.
I decided not to dye them. They have that lovely effect of transparent green in places.
Originally it was pinned with no collars.
I half pinned this a few times trying to get a nice look.
In the end i stole some silver flowered collars from another razor and re domed them, the drill holes were quite large so i had to use thicker brass rods.
You can see i still need to fine clean the collars.
Pinned tight it centers and sits up straight. I am just about to give it an edge.
W&B 7/8th for a size comparison. It is a hefty chunk of razor..
